The Mysterious G Shines with Resilience in “Through It All”
With “Through it all,” Christian Gustafsson, aka The Mysterious G, delivers an emotionally charged synth-pop anthem that’s as fast-paced and personal as it is resonating for many listeners. Residing in Los Angeles, superbeekn, Gustafsson creates a rich sound with plush forms of electronic textures and vulnerable indie pop vocals, reminiscent of acts such as M83 and CHVRCHES. What makes this track different from the others is its raw authenticity. It is a song, but also a powerful documentation of performance.
“Through it all” was written as a personal reflection about his own struggle, specifically education, rising from dialysis.
